Verse (51:27), Word 4 - Quranic Grammar

__

The fourth word of verse (51:27) is divided into 2 morphological segments. An interrogative alif and negative particle. The prefixed alif is an interrogative particle used to form a question and is usually translated as "is", "are", or "do".

Chapter (51) sūrat l-dhāriyāt (The Wind that Scatter)


(51:27:4)
alā
"Will not
INTG – prefixed interrogative alif
NEG – negative particle
الهمزة همزة استفهام
حرف نفي

Verse (51:27)

The analysis above refers to the 27th verse of chapter 51 (sūrat l-dhāriyāt):

Sahih International: And placed it near them; he said, "Will you not eat?"
